Question:

How are stainless steel wires/strips used?

Answer:

Stainless steel wires/strips are commonly used in various industries for a wide range of applications. They are used extensively in construction, automotive, aerospace, and electrical industries. These wires/strips are used for their high tensile strength, corrosion resistance, and durability. They can be used for making springs, fasteners, welding electrodes, electrical connectors, mesh screens, and reinforcement in concrete structures. Additionally, stainless steel wires/strips are also used in medical instruments, kitchenware, and jewelry manufacturing.
